Why this service matters

Make it easier for Chinese users to pay your company

Many Chinese users prefer local domestic payment methods over foreign cards or unfamiliar checkout flows. If your payment setup does not match local expectations, conversion can drop. We help plan the payment onboarding path and prepare the practical materials needed to move toward activation.

Why are local payment methods important in China?
Because many Chinese users prefer familiar domestic payment options, and that can directly affect trust and checkout conversion.
Do I need a Chinese company?
That depends on the payment route and business model. We review your setup first and then explain the most practical options.
What documents are usually needed?
Typical materials may include company information, product details, website or app information, and operational documents related to the payment use case.
